Strange thing in MA 9
« on: September 27, 2014, 07:18:25 PM »
So, I'm out bobbing around with 300-400 of my closest friends in their boats near Possession bar when the 65' rigger goes off hard.  I pick it up, get the line tight and hand it off to my deck hand who is 6.  Somehow, he winches the thing in by himself rather quickly while I keep the boat trucking right along hoping for a double.  Fish gets to the side of the boat, netted and bonked.  Since you can keep any coho, I don't pay much attention other than notice it is a decent fish in the 7-8 pound range - not huge, but a nice fish.

Fast forward to my driveway where I cut it open and am a bit surprised to find flame red-orange meat - like sockeye orange?  I have cut more than my share of coho and I have never seen one anywhere near this color.

Anyone ever hook a sockeye out there on coho gear this time of year - hootchie and flasher?  I can't wait to cook it up and see what it tastes like.

One way to tell the difference is with the scales.  When I filet salmon, I blast the scales off with a hose, that way it doesn't bruise or soften the meat and I can marinate it w/o little scales all over.  The sockeye, I caught, held on so tightly to it's scales that I had to scrape them off with a knife, that was the first clue I did not have a coho.
